Bonjour,
qui pourrais me dire pourquoi ma suppression ce fait quand même sur les dernières lignes du code, cela fait un moment que je suis dessus mais je ne vois pas
merci beaucoup pour votre aide[code]<?php
include("charge_param.php" );
if (!$db){
include ("erreur_connexion" );
exit() ;
}
// requete pour valider l'identification de l'utilisateur qui doit etre admin
$reqid="SELECT * FROM ACTEUR WHERE login='$login' AND Password = '$passwd' AND Fonction =1";
$result=mysql_query($reqid,$db);
$idok=mysql_num_rows($result);
if ( "$idok"!="1" ) {
$message="Vous n'etes pas reconnu comme Admin";
}
else {
// requete pour verifier l'existence de l'acteur
$reqact="SELECT * FROM ACTEUR WHERE NomGestionnaire='$NomGestionnaire' AND PrenomGestionnaire='$PrenomGestionnaire'";
$result_act=mysql_query($reqact,$db);
if ( mysql_num_rows($result_act) !="1" ) {
$message="l'acteur $PrenomGestionnaire $NomGestionnaire n'existe pas";
}
}
if ($message) {
// s'il y a des erreures on recommence la saisie
require("modif_acteur.php" );
}
else {
//obtention de l'id de l'acteur
$row_act=mysql_fetch_array( $result_act);
$idact=$row_act["IdActeur"];
include("haut.php" );
if ($rad=="pass" ) {
$titre="Changement du mot de passe du compte de $PrenomGestionnaire $NomGestionnaire";
?>
<html>
<head>
<title><?print $titre;?> </title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<link rel="stylesheet" href="styleagam.css" type="text/css">
<?
//obtention de l'ancien login et mot de passe
$reqmdp="SELECT login, Password FROM ACTEUR WHERE NomGestionnaire='$NomGestionnaire' AND PrenomGestionnaire='$PrenomGestionnaire'";
$result=mysql_query($reqmdp, $db);
$row=mysql_fetch_row( $result) ;
$anc_log=$row[0];
$anc_mdp=$row[1];
?>
<script language="javascript">
function verifpass() {
if (document.FORMPASS.newpass.value.length == 0)
{
alert("Vous devez saisir le Nouveau password" );
document.FORMPASS.newpass.focus();
return (false);
}
else return (true);
}
</script>
</head>
<body>
<p class="titre1">Propriété du compte de <?print "$PrenomGestionnaire $NomGestionnaire" ;?></p>
<br>
<form name="FORMPASS" method="post" onSubmit="return verifpass()" action="modif_acteur3.php">
<table width="60%" align="center">
<tr>
<td class="celtab" width="30%">Ancien login :
</td>
<td class="celtab" width="30%"><b><?print $anc_log;?></td>
</tr>
<tr>
<td class="celtab" width="30%">Ancien mot de passe :
</td>
<td class="celtab" width="30%"><b><?print $anc_mdp;?></td>
</tr>
<tr>
<td class="celtab" width="30%"> </td>
<td align="center" width="30%"> </td>
</tr>
<tr>
<td class="celtab" width="30%">Nouveau mot de passe :</td>
<td align="center" width="30%">
<div align="left">
<input type="text" name="newpass" maxlength="15">
</div>
</td>
</tr>
</table>
<br>
<br>
<table width="30%" border="0" cellspacing="0" cellpadding="0" align="center">
<tr>
<td>
<div align="center">
<input type="submit" name="retour" value="Retour" class="boutonnavig">
</div>
</td>
<td>
<div align="center">
<input type="reset" name="Submit2" value="Effacer" class="boutonnavig">
</div>
</td>
<td>
<div align="center">
<input type="submit" name="Submit" value="Valider" class="boutonnavig">
</div>
</td>
</tr>
</table>
<br>
<input type="hidden" name="idact" value="<?print $idact?>">
</form>
</body>
</html>
<?
} else {
$requeted="select * from DOSSIER WHERE NumActeur=4 and DateCloture <>'--/--/----' and Archive = 'N'";
$resultat = mysql_query($requeted,$db); print $requeted;
$line=mysql_fetch_array($resultat);
$numac=$line["NumActeur"]; print $numac;
if ($numac){
$message="l'acteur a des dossiers en cours";
}
// Suppression de l'enregistrement
$reqsup="DELETE FROM ACTEUR WHERE IdActeur=$idact";
$result=mysql_query($reqsup, $db);
?>
<html>
<head>
<title>Supression du compte de <? print "$prenomgestionnaire $nomgestionnaire" ;?></title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<link rel="stylesheet" href="styleagam.css" type="text/css">
</head>
<body>
<br>
<p class="titre1"> Le compte a été supprimé de la base</p>
<?
}
}
?>